Resident Services Associate 

Housing Alexandria (HALX) is a non-profit affordable housing developer and owner. Click here to learn more about our history, mission, vision, and values. 

 

Purpose of Position  

The Resident Services Associate will actively be in the community alongside the Resident Experience Manager to execute the pre-leasing program Rent Ready. They will assist in coordinating events and programs designed to improve our residents’ quality of life, work with the community operations team to increase resident satisfaction, and connect our residents to life-enriching resources in Alexandria.  

The ideal candidate must speak, write, and read Spanish and English fluently, be confident in public speaking, and understand and translate leasing, legal, and complex terms in Spanish and English during in-person events and meetings. They must also be a self-motivated problem solver eager to learn, with excellent organization skills and a drive to advocate for HALX and our residents.  

 

Primary Responsibilities 

Rent Ready  

  • Assist English and Spanish speaking community members interested in renting at a Housing Alexandria community in completing rental applications, gathering compliance required documentation, and troubleshooting inquiries.   
  • Coordinate Rent Ready Office Hours, including communication efforts, scheduling, partner relations, after-action reports, data collection, and more.  
  • Assist in managing the Rent Ready leasing waitlist software through data upload, review, and reporting.  
  • Host Spanish Rent Ready events to educate and assist Spanish-speaking Alexandrians on LIHTC affordable properties and the compliance qualification process.   
  • Support the Rent Ready program’s marketing and information efforts, including content creation, WhatsApp messaging, and participation in community events. 

 

Programs & Events 

  • Assist English and Spanish speaking residents in answering their questions and completing eviction prevention documents, social programs sign-ups, and other HALX services.   
  • Support the organization, marketing, and execution of cultural and social activities, educational events, resource fairs, and meetings for residents based on data collection and evaluation.  
  • Assist with the Tenant Advisory Board, including scheduling, communication, reporting, and resident advocacy. 
  • Support lunch-and-learns, property tours, networking industry functions, and other partner activities.    
  • Assist in data collection, reports, and presentations to residents, team members, the executive team, and community partners.  
  • Support the execution of funding opportunities for Resident Services projects, including grant applications, sponsorship coordination, and fundraising events. 

 

Ongoing Work  

  • Work with all teams to translate presentations, informational documents, videos, monthly newsletters, flyers, pamphlets, blog posts, etc., to convey vital information on Housing Alexandria programs and our community partner’s services.  
  • Serve as the primary point of contact for residents through oversight of resident email requests, phone calls, and monthly newsletter creation.  
  • Maintain professional and technical knowledge by attending subject-relevant educational workshops, reviewing professional publications, establishing personal networks, and participating in professional societies.   
  • Collaborate with and support the Resident Services team to oversee and execute policies, day-to-day tasks, training, and the budget.  
  • Actively participate in all team meetings, training sessions, and other educational sessions and conferences as required.  
  • Foster Housing Alexandria’s mission, culture, values, strategic plan, and commitment to diversity, equity, and inclusion.  
  • Perform other duties as directed.

Construction Project Manager 

Housing Alexandria (HALX) is a non-profit affordable housing developer and owner. Click here to learn more about our history, mission, vision, and values. 

 

Purpose of Position  

The Construction Project Manager will work with the Real Estate Team and our third-party vendors to oversee the planning and execution of new construction activities at Housing Alexandria. This project will also assist the asset management team in the planning and renovation of our existing real estate portfolio.   

The ideal candidate has experience managing a construction process from start to finish with great attention to detail before, during, and at the closeout of a project. They have proven to keep projects on schedule through time management and problem-solving skills. They are interested in innovation and technology to continually improve operational efficiency, financial performance, and the quality of life for our residents. This position will report directly to the President & CEO. 

 

Primary Responsibilities 

Project Management   

  • Foster a collaborative environment with other stakeholders, vendor partners, and contractors and effectively lead the project team to meet its objectives. 
  • Collaborate with architects, engineers, and other specialists; hire full-time and part-time subcontractors and laborers and coordinate their schedules. 
  • Visit sites regularly during construction — including bid walks, preconstruction walks, in-progress visits, punch walks, and closeouts — and attend status and coordination meetings. 
  • Conduct and document quality assurance and safety inspections throughout the construction process, ensuring that the work environment is acceptable, and that tools and equipment are in good working condition. 
  • Maintain and update SOW and preconstruction documents and meet contract obligations by developing relationships with reliable contractors and vendors. 
  • Respond efficiently and effectively to work delays, emergencies, and other project disruptions. 

 

Ongoing Work  

  • Maintains professional and technical knowledge by attending subject-relevant educational workshops, reviewing professional publications, establishing personal networks, and participating in professional societies.  
  • Actively participate in all team meetings, training sessions, and other appropriate meetings and conferences as required.  
  • Ensure enhancement of best practices to achieve business goals and execute corporate strategies.   
  • Support HALX marketing and community development efforts.  
  • Foster Housing Alexandria’s mission, culture, values, strategic plan, and commitment to diversity, equity, and inclusion. 
  • Perform other duties as directed.
